Cabinet under the leadership of Deputy President Kgalema Motlanthe to meet with the South African Editors’ Forum (SANEF)

Members of the Cabinet under the leadership of Deputy President Kgalema Motlanthe will meet with Sanef on the 28th and 29th October 2011. This is an annual meeting which takes place as part of Government’s strategic engagement with key stakeholders. Engagements of this kind are vital to our democracy, as they provide an opportunity for Government and key stakeholders to reaffirm their commitment to working together to create a better life for all South Africans.

In August 2011, President Jacob Zuma hosted a summit with media owners as part of the President’s on-going consultations with key sectors of society on various sectoral issues.

The meeting with Sanef, signals government’s commitment to ensuring that both government and the media remain relevant in their robust contributions towards the national developmental agenda in the public discourse.

Government remains committed to media freedom as enshrined in the Constitution. Amongst the key issues that will be discussed is how media can contribute towards building a democratic society and an informed citizenry.
